Transponder Key

Honda's newest generation of keys uses a transponder system to prevent theft. The key fob contains a microchip that communicates with your car's onboard computer to open the door and then start the engine. The key cannot be duplicated by a locksmith because it requires specialized programming. To get a new Honda key fob, you'll need to visit the Honda dealership.

When you insert a Honda Civic key with a chip inside the ignition, the transponder sends out an energy pulse. This electromagnetic field gets taken up by the antenna ring that is on the barrel of your ignition, which then sends back a radio frequency signal with the key's identification code to the ECM. The ECM verifies the key's validity and authorizes its use start and operate your vehicle.

Key Fob

Key fobs, just like all electronic devices, need to be replaced. Replacements usually occur at the worst possible time. You might have lost your honda civic car key replacement cost fob or the battery has blown out. The good news is that it's simple to replace your Honda fob's battery, and you can do it at home in just five minutes. First, identify the type of battery your fob requires. The back of the fob should have the label with the specifications printed on it. If not the fob is labeled, a quick flip the fob will reveal the type of battery it is using.

Next, open your key fob. If there is a screw that holds it in place, use a flathead screwdriver from a jeweler's tool to loosen the top half of the key fob. You can also pry apart the two halves using your fingers or a key. Once you have removed the old battery, replace it with a fresh one and then put the fob back in its place.

Test your fob once you're finished. If it's lucky it will work right away. If not, you may have to take your car to a dealership to get the fob programed to your vehicle. In either case, it's a good idea to have additional batteries to ensure that you're never without a means to unlock your car or even start it.
